Transaction 13d7a41c0740da587b577437066992a528d00ce4032a154a7eb7cf9e4f13bf3a
1 Input
1 Output
-
13d7a41c0740da587b577437066992a528d00ce4032a154a7eb7cf9e4f13bf3a:0
- value
- 138095
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8a09fb9a2d8a48e37f20f063c2a11574acf383a
- address
- bc1qezsflwdzmzjgudljpurrc2s32a9v7wp6qnxct9